
In Missouri, and particularly within the Kansas City metropolitan area, homeowners experience a distinct four-season climate that significantly influences HVAC system performance and the need for regular air duct maintenance. Extreme temperature fluctuations between hot summers and cold winters create consistent demands on heating and cooling systems, accelerating the accumulation of airborne contaminants within ductwork.
Missouri's climate presents unique challenges for indoor air quality, with humid summers contributing to potential mold growth and dry winters leading to increased dust circulation. The cost of air duct cleaning services is determined by factors such as the size of the home, the number of HVAC units, and the complexity of the ductwork. A general guideline is to clean air ducts every 2 to 3 years. However, this recommendation can be adjusted based on individual circumstances, such as the presence of pets, smokers, or individuals with allergies or asthma. Our team can provide a more precise recommendation after an inspection.
